7. You will now see the RAM slot. If you need to remove a SO-DIMM
module to install a higher capacity module, you can do so by gently
pushing out on the edge clips to release the module. Then angle the
card slightly upward and gently slide it from its edge connector slot.
(Figure 10.4) Store the card in the anti-static bag that contains your
new module(s).
8. To install the new memory card, hold the card with its gold edge
connector toward the edge connector slot of the compartment.
In order to help you orient the cards, the edge connector has been
made with two unequal-length sections. You will only be able
to insert the card in one direction.
